Understanding the Functionality of Conical Rollers Conical rollers are ingeniously designed to facilitate the transportation and movement of different materials with minimal friction. Their tapered shape allows for superior handling efficiency in curves and bends, making them indispensable in conveyor systems that incorporate directional changes. This capability reduces wear and tear on materials, prolonging their lifespan and optimizing operational efficacy.

Real-World Applications and Advantages The automotive industry, for instance, leverages conical rollers in assembly lines where curved paths are prevalent. The rollers' capacity to maintain equilibrium and minimize product damage during transportation is unmatched. In logistics, warehouses deploy these rollers to expedite the sorting and distribution of packages, where precision and speed are paramount. Their ability to operate under high-pressure conditions without deformation is attributed to their robust construction, often from hardened steel or stainless alloys. This resilience ensures sustained performance in environments that are characterized by heavy loads and continuous use. Furthermore, these rollers excel in environments where sanitation is crucial, such as in pharmaceutical or food processing plants, due to the availability of corrosion-resistant materials.
